What Happened
In 2013, an application was submitted for a Contractor – Pressure Washing position. The record indicates that the applicant was not interviewed and not selected. The stated reason recorded for the outcome was “No response.” Following this decision, the employment status was listed as Contractor.

Pattern of Denial Analysis
This event reflects a recurring outcome in which the application process did not advance due to a lack of recorded response. The explanation “No response” appears multiple times throughout the employment record across different years and positions. Its repetition demonstrates a documented pattern where applications fail to progress, not because of a stated qualification or selection decision, but due to an absence of follow‑through recorded in the hiring process.
